PHP

Array and string offset access syntax with curly braces is no longer supported

字号+ 编辑: 国内TP粉 修订: 面向ICU 来源: 2023-09-08 我要说两句(0)

一段超长的英文语句报错, 关键词在于这个curly braces, 中文通俗来讲就是大括号。新版的php不支持大括号的语法了,如何解决?

最近composer下载了一个thinkphp/image处理类, 发现报很多同样的错误:

Array and string offset access syntax with curly braces is no longer supported

答案很简单, 把大括号改成中括号, 像取数组下标一样。举例说明

老php版本的语法:

$sample{10}

新php版本的语法

$sample[10]


阅完此文,您的感想如何?
  • 有用

    0

  • 没用

    0

  • 开心

    0

  • 愤怒

    2

  • 可怜

    0

1.如文章侵犯了您的版权,请发邮件通知本站,该文章将在24小时内删除;
2.本站标注原创的文章,转发时烦请注明来源;
3.交流群: PHP+JS聊天群

相关课文
  • mac开发接入微信公众号接口返回报错 cURL error 56: SSLRead() return error -9806

  • pecl安装程序时报错Array and string offset access syntax with curly braces is no longer supported

  • PHP的换行符是什么

  • 由于商家传入的H5交易参数有误,该笔交易暂时无法完成,请联系商家解决

我要说说
网上宾友点评